Local officials said this is happening more than two weeks after the Congolese army announced an offensive to root out insurgents.
Officials said a man and his five children were killed and three other people injured in the assault in the Beni region, an area plagued by armed groups.
Local administrator, DONAT KIBWANA blamed the attack on an Islamist-inspired rebel group, the Allied Democratic Forces, a militia of Ugandan origin that has long operated in the border region in North Kivu province.
The Islamic State group has claimed some of the ADF’s recent attacks but there is no clear evidence of any affiliation between them.
